    Default UFC 149: Faber vs Barao

    Saturday 7/21/12 on ppv


    PPV (10 pm Eastern)

    Urijah Faber vs Renan Barao (interim bantamweight belt)
    Tim Boetsch vs Hector Lombard
    Shawn Jordan vs Cheick Kongo
    Brian Ebersole vs James Head
    Chris Clements vs Matt Riddle

    Prelims (FX)

    Court McGee vs Nick Ring
    Roand Delorme vs Francisco Rivera
    Ryan Jimmo vs Anthony Perosh
    Bryan Caraway vs Mitch Gagnon

    Facebook

    Antonio Carvalho vs Daniel Pineda
    Mitch Clarke vs Anton Kuivanen
